For more than a century, the people of Archer Daniels Midland Company (NYSE: ADM) have transformed crops into products that serve vital needs. Today, 30,000 ADM employees around the globe convert oilseeds, corn, wheat and cocoa into products for food, animal feed, chemical and energy uses. With more than 265 processing plants, 400 crop procurement facilities, and the world's premier crop transportation network, ADM helps connect the harvest to the home in more than 160 countries. About the Internship

Our commodity merchandiser interns will learn the fundamentals of the business by being immersed in the daily merchandising activities at our Frankfort, IN location.This exciting opportunity will expose students to many aspects of commodity merchandising and will result in a truly meaningful experience.

Commodity Merchandising is being involved with the buying and selling of commodities in the cash market, risk management, as well as making and coordinating transportation of the product.The position is responsible for building and maintaining relationships with growers and/or product accounts, including the handling of logistics, accounting, and other customer related issues.Much of a typical day is spent on the telephone, keeping customers aware of current grain market news while buying and selling grain or products. The office environment can be, at times, hectic as market information is shared verbally among the merchandisers. This activity makes the job exciting and challenging.
